INTERACT FORUM

More => Old Versions => Media Center 17 => Topic started by: marko on January 06, 2012, 06:11:01 am

Title: Customise Current View Expounded
Post by: marko on January 06, 2012, 06:11:01 am
As promised, here's the update. It took longer than expected. The idea is that you build the view as you move through the article, getting a feel for what everything does.
The original tutorial from 2009 can be found here. (https://yabb.jriver.com/interact/index.php?topic=52090.msg355419#msg355419)

Also note, that although old, all of this tutorial is still current at this time, MC28, December 2021.

Adding a new view to the tree
We are going to add an "Audio" view, click on "Audio" in the tree before starting.
To add a new view scheme to the tree, click on View in the top toolbar, hover over "Add View", and then click on 'Add library view...'. You will then be presented with the following dialogue:
(https://www.mpw.scot/pics/ia/17/info/addview-1.jpg)
This is a list of preset view schemes, with a thumbnail image and description. If you see one there that fits the bill for you, the quickest way to add it is to double click on the thumbnail of choice.
The view will be added to the tree using the name as shown below the thumbnail, in the place on the tree specified in the 'Location' field.
If you wish to change the name, or the location, single click to select the view, make the required changes in the two fields below, and press the OK button.
For the purposes of this guide, I have chosen the 'Empty View'. When you choose this option, remember to give it a name, otherwise it will get added as "New library view" and you'll need to rename that in the tree directly after the view has been created. The view is added and you are immediately shown the "Customise View" dialogue.
Before we continue, a few more points about this "View Picker" mght be useful.
Now, getting back to our new view....


Customise Current View
The customise current view dialogue for our new 'empty' view looks like so:
(https://www.mpw.scot/pics/ia/17/info/addview-2.jpg)
Here, we can see from the "View as" field that the view scheme is set to use the classic MC "panes" layout, also, note that the "Show Categories In This Order" box is empty. Leaving the view set to "Panes" for now, the next step is to add some "Categories"...

Categories (panes)
Categories are panes. To add new panes to your view, click the add button, and you will see a new dialogue that looks like so:
(https://www.mpw.scot/pics/ia/17/info/addview-3.jpg)

So, getting back to our view scheme building, the first pane we want is the [Album Artist (auto)] field. Select that, press OK, we are returned to the Customise view dialogue, and a second or so later the [Album Artist (auto)] field shows up in the categories box. Go through these steps once more to add the [album] field. If you are not happy with the order of the categories, you can drag and drop them into the order you desire, or if you prefer, use the "Move Up"/"Move Down" buttons.

For now, accept the default settings as they are and press the OK button to close the cutomise view dialogue and see your new "Artist/Album" panes view...
(https://www.mpw.scot/pics/ia/17/info/addview-5t.jpg) (https://www.mpw.scot/pics/ia/17/info/addview-5.jpg)
(click image to view full size)
Click around in the view scheme for a bit... This is a very basic view. Simple audio only, two pane affair, but much can be learned from it. Let's start with the panes first:

=================================================================================================================================
When you are ready, the next job is to go back into the 'Customise View' tool and go through the view options and settings that were left at default earlier...

To refresh, here is that tool again, now showing the "Media Type" category we added earlier:
(https://www.mpw.scot/pics/ia/17/info/addview-8.jpg)

Staying with panes for now, let's start at the top and work down...
Set rules for file display & Use parent scheme rules for file display

Once you're bored playing with that, go back into "Customise View" and we'll talk some more about "Rules for file display"...


Continued--->
Title: Re: Customise Current View v17 Expounded
Post by: marko on January 06, 2012, 06:11:25 am

Next up... "View As"...

Having reached the bottom of the "Settings" options, turn your attention back to the left side of the customise tool, and click where it says "Panes" to see a drop menu with four choices:
(https://www.mpw.scot/pics/ia/17/info/addview-12.jpg)

Title: Re: Customise Current View v17 Expounded
Post by: wig on January 06, 2012, 12:02:21 pm
Very cool primer, marko. Thanks for the effort. I'd never worked with categories before, but after setting up a genre Category view I can definitely see the possibilities.

One question: I'd love to add Panes to my Playing Now screen for tagging purposes, so that I have these three elements stacked top to bottom: Cover Art, Panes, and Playing Now Queue.

Is there any way to achieve this sort of view scheme? I've tried a few things including using Split View, but I can't get it right. Any ideas?
Title: Re: Customise Current View v17 Expounded
Post by: vagskal on January 06, 2012, 12:34:22 pm
Great post, as always! When I was new to MC I learned a lot from your previous view configuration post (and other well composed posts). Thanks!

One small caveat: Bi-directional filtering is (for good reasons) not set as the default when creating a new empty view.

What do you mean by this? Can there be a file list in a category view on other levels than the last?
Quote
When the file list is open in a category view, it has its own view header menu, located on the far left end of the list header, where you can specify grouping, sorting etc. etc. for the list. This is independent of the options applied to the category view above, but applies to the lists in all levels of the category view.
Title: Re: Customise Current View v17 Expounded
Post by: marko on January 06, 2012, 12:50:41 pm
wig, Panes in playing now are not possible, there may be other solutions though...

vagskal, re. Bi-Directional filtering... I think it depends on the parent setting, adding under my "Test View", it is enabled by default, so I just tried adding a new audio view and sure enough, there, it is not enabled.

Have a look at your category views, down the bottom of every one there is a horizontal splitter... drag that up to reveal the file list, also, in thumbnail view, you can hover over the thumbnail and choose "File" from the choices that are revealed to bring the list into view.

-marko

Title: Re: Customise Current View v17 Expounded
Post by: vagskal on January 06, 2012, 12:59:54 pm
Have a look at your category views, down the bottom of every one there is a horizontal splitter... drag that up to reveal the file list, also, in thumbnail view, you can hover over the thumbnail and choose "File" from the choices that are revealed to bring the list into view.

And right you are, of course. I always learn something...

PS. It is probably the same with the List Style => Details. Only one set of columns for the details list style seems possible within one category view. (But there can be a different List Style for each level.)
Title: Re: Customise Current View v17 Expounded
Post by: wig on January 07, 2012, 03:54:16 pm
wig, Panes in playing now are not possible, there may be other solutions though...

Gotcha. I started looking through the expressions, and came across IsPlaying(). Now I'm wondering if it's possible to construct a view that would show the currently playing track, followed by recently played tracks. I must investigate  :)

Title: Re: Customise Current View v17 Expounded
Post by: wig on January 08, 2012, 09:41:45 am
Thanks to mark_h's excellent thread (http://yabb.jriver.com/interact/index.php?topic=57461.0), I was able to get a lot closer to my ideal setup.

Following mark_h's lead, I created an IsPlayingNow custom field. Next I created a custom Panes view and set the following rule for view display:

([IsPlayingNow]=[1] or -[Canon]=[No]) ~sort=[IsPlayingNow]-d,[Last Played]-d

Canon is another custom field I use to segregate my 'regular' music catalog from the junk that I can't bring myself to delete  ;)

Then I set up a Split Navigation view with two rows. I set the top view up to display Playing Now, expanded the Cover to full and then locked it.

The bottom view is my new custom view, named Recently Played. I set it to Position:Top and Voila!

(http://www.hotspur.us/albums/misc/jriverrecentlyplayed1web.jpg)

It's not perfect (I'll detail the issues below) but it's an encouraging start to the project. I have cover art, panes for tagging, and a list of my recently played tracks, including the current playing track. Extremely handy.  :)

Remaining issues:

Thanks again the community support!

- wig
Title: Re: Customise Current View v17 Expounded
Post by: rumos on January 10, 2012, 08:53:18 am
Hello Marko,

thank you for your great introduction of customizing the libary view!!
I'm using the categories as I like the thumbnail view of my Albums most. Now my problem :)

I would like to add a seperate libary view with only one single folder of my HDD. 
What I did is adding "File Path" as first entry in the "Show Categories In This Order" box.
This works so far, but there is one problem. Instead of showing only the albums of the folder I entered, there is a single thumbnail showing up with all albums of my music libary - it's called unassigned. If I double click on it, all my libary files are shown.

A second problem is, when I'm adding any further sorting entry there is no effect visible.
For example if my second entry in the "Show Categories In This Order" box is "Album", then there is nothing happening.

Is there any workaround? Thank you very much in advance!
Title: Re: Customise Current View v17 Expounded
Post by: wig on January 10, 2012, 01:50:41 pm
thank you for your great introduction of customizing the libary view!!
I'm using the categories as I like the thumbnail view of my Albums most. Now my problem :)

I would like to add a seperate libary view with only one single folder of my HDD.  
What I did is adding "File Path" as first entry in the "Show Categories In This Order" box.

Instead of adding the File Path as a category, how about adding it as a display rule instead?

Click the 'Set rules for File Display' button in the Settings screen.

Under Rules, set up one that read File (path) - contains - [path to the folder]

This should restrict the view to just albums in the folder. Now you can set up the categories as you like.


Title: Re: Customise Current View v17 Expounded
Post by: rumos on January 10, 2012, 02:35:57 pm
Hello Wig,

1000x thank you - it worked :)
Now I have a better understanding of what to do & the possibilities given.

Greetings
Title: Re: Customise Current View v17 Expounded
Post by: drmimosa on January 20, 2012, 03:02:53 pm
This guide is fantastic! Many thanks to Marko for putting the effort to compile and explain this information in such a clear, straightforward tutorial. I have picked up several of these concepts over the past year of using MC15-17 through trail and error, but still found a lot of new information here.

Very helpful information for new and intermediate users!!
Title: Re: Customise Current View v17 Expounded
Post by: helefanndt on January 29, 2012, 12:52:32 pm
Thanks for this guide, it helped me quite a bit!

However I'm still having a problem, which I think has also been mentioned in these threads
http://yabb.jriver.com/interact/index.php?topic=67869.0
http://yabb.jriver.com/interact/index.php?topic=66956.0

I'm using pane view with the list style "albums thumbnails". I'm narrowing down the number of albums with a couple of panes (genre, period, style,...) and then browse through the filtered albums using the "albums thumbnails" view because I'm faster that way than if I use the list style "Details".
However if I then click on an album thumbnail I would expect it to open a list of the contained tracks (a file list) - in the same way as in the album category, where you can either double click on an album to open the file list or click on the thumbnail once and then select the appearing "File". Instead the album starts to play from the beginning.

It seems like such an obvious thing, is there no way to do this?

Thanks!

Edited:
On an unrelated note:
Is there a way to customize the width of the individual panes? Eg making the leftmost pane half the width to give the other ones more screen space.

Title: Re: Customise Current View v17 Expounded
Post by: spiggytopes on May 24, 2012, 02:05:15 am
Hi All,

Just joined and about to try v 17 in place of WMC and Media Browser.

I can already see that V 17 is in a different league to WMC, but please, a fundamental question so I don't get stressed over the weekend setting it up .....

Can I simply get v17 to set my folders, eg "TV" and "TV-DVD" as one display?

That is, run v 17 and one click to see all TV shows?

From reading above I think yes, but would be very happy to get confirmation.

thanks in advance.